Transaction 8b64dfe579a1bffabf57c3a3300b67059bff5cac9b37894872fd8010d321e117
1 Input
1 Output
-
8b64dfe579a1bffabf57c3a3300b67059bff5cac9b37894872fd8010d321e117:0
- value
- 615659
- script pubkey
- OP_0 OP_PUSHBYTES_20 d4aea34090c1f7e3aaacab1d3bc89ad52a8b4de3
- address
- bc1q6jh2xsysc8m7824v4vwnhjy6654gkn0rsq0za0